Qatar has spoken out against the recent Houthi assaults on civilian and economic locations in southern Saudi Arabia, emphasizing its solidarity with the Kingdom and backing the steps taken by Saudi Arabia to secure its sovereignty and safety. The condemnation was conveyed by Qatari Prime Minister and Foreign Minister Sheikh Mohammed bin Abdulrahman Al-Thani during a phone conversation with Saudi Foreign Minister Prince Faisal bin Farhan. The two leaders also examined ongoing regional developments and diplomatic initiatives aimed at easing tensions and ensuring stability in the area.

The attacks, which have been described by Qatar as a dangerous escalation and a breach of Saudi sovereignty and international law, struck several locations including Abha, Khamis Mushait, Jazan, and Najran. These incidents resulted in injuries to 73 civilians, among them women and children, and also temporarily impacted some energy facilities. Qatar has urged the international community to take a firmer stance against such aggressions and to support the enforcement of UN Security Council resolutions related to Yemen and the security of the Red Sea region.

Tensions between the Houthi rebels and Saudi-backed forces have been rising in recent weeks, sparking fears of a broader conflict. The Houthis, who control Sanaa and significant portions of northern Yemen, have intensified their attacks not only on Saudi Arabia but also on maritime vessels traversing the Red Sea. In response, government-aligned forces have launched operations targeting areas under Houthi control.

As the situation continues to escalate, regional actors are increasingly concerned about the potential for a larger-scale confrontation. The ongoing hostilities underscore the fragile nature of the regional balance and the critical need for diplomatic efforts to prevent further destabilization. This development has drawn international attention, with calls for concerted global action to address the violations and support peace initiatives in the region.
